
Mike Shanhan, Redskins Are Ruining RGIII's Explosive Rookie Year
As you may know, Cold, Hard Football Facts Potentate of Pigskin Kerry J. Byrne chimes in each week on SI.com with the chilliest statistical storylines in football.
This week he looks at the brilliant play of Washington Redskins quarterback Robert Griffin III ... and how Mike Shanahan is going to ruin the greatest rookie campaign of all time by pairing RGIII with perhaps the worst defenses in franchise history.
Writes Byrne: "(RGIII) reminds the Cold, Hard Football Facts of one of those barroom conversations you might have about building the perfect quarterback: pair Michael Vick's legs with Peyton Manning's crunch-time proficiency and Drew Brees' pinpoint accuracy. Then dub your robo-QB RGIII."
Griffin is No. 1 in Real Quarterback Rating, ahead of every single active Super Bowl winning quarterback and MVP. Those guys fill out spots 2-8 in Real Quarterback Rating.
Conversely, the Redskins are on pace to surrender 457 points, which would be the most in franchise history, and 5,255 passing yards, which would be the most allowed by any team ever.
As a result, the Redskins are 3-4 and in last place in the NFC East, despite the most proficient quarterback in football.
